Baseball Recap: San Leandro Pirates vs. Arroyo Dons
San Leandro lost against Arroyo back in March,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Thursday. The Pirates fell just short of the Dons by a score of 7-5. For those keeping track at home, that's the closest loss the Pirates have suffered against the Dons since April 12, 2019.
San Leandro got a good showing from Ky Lenn Smith, who pitched 2.1 innings while giving up no earned runs off two hits. Smith has been nothing but reliable on the mound: he hasn't given up more than two walks in five consecutive appearances.
At the plate, Jayson Grady and Stanley Acevedo stepped up to the plate in a big way. Grady went 2-for-4 with two runs, one triple, and two RBI, while Acevedo went a perfect 3-for-3 with one stolen base, two RBI, and one double.
San Leandro's defeat dropped their record down to 17-8. As for Arroyo, they are on a roll lately: they've won 13 of their last 14 matches. That's provided a nice bump to their 16-9 record this season.
